Cultural and Economic Impacts

The Dyeing Conundrum has far-reaching consequences, affecting not only fashion trends but also the environment and local economies. The textile industry is a significant contributor to global pollution, with dyeing processes often relying on toxic chemicals that harm both humans and wildlife. Moreover, the demand for white clothing has led to a surge in production, resulting in massive water waste and increased energy consumption.

How the Dyeing Process Works

Understanding the mechanics of dyeing is crucial in tackling the Dyeing Conundrum. The process involves a series of complex chemical reactions between the dye, fabric, and water. Factors such as pH levels, temperature, and fabric type can significantly impact the final result, making it challenging to achieve perfect whiteness.
